  • Stress Management Techniques
  • Understanding Stress and its Impact on Nonprofit Workers
  • Mindfulness and Meditation for Stress Reduction
  • Building Resilience in Nonprofit Organizations
  • Creating a Positive Work Culture to Reduce Stress
  • Time Management and Organizational Skills for Stress Reduction
  • Physical Activity and Nutrition for Stress Reduction
  • Emotional Intelligence and Communication Skills for Stress Management
  • Developing Support Systems for Stress Reduction in Nonprofits
